Common questions about child care in Webb City, MO

Child care costs in Webb City, MO can vary widely based on the type of care your family needs, your child’s age, and the schedule you’re looking for. Hourly rates often differ for nannies, babysitters, and other child care providers, with higher costs typically associated with infant care, multiple children, or full-time support. Families in Webb City, MO can choose from several child care options based on their schedule, budget, and the level of consistency they need. Many families work with nannies who provide regular, in-home care and support daily routines, while others rely on babysitters for part-time, after-school, or occasional care. Some households may also consider live-in nannies, which can be a good fit for families who need extended coverage or more flexible hours. Additional options may include caregivers who help with school pick-ups, homework, meals, or bedtime routines. Finding reliable child care in Webb City, MO often starts with clearly defining your family’s needs, such as schedule, budget, and the type of care that works best for your children. Many families compare caregiver experience, availability, and reviews from other parents before scheduling interviews or trial days. It can also help to divide the search and evaluation process between caregivers or partners, especially when juggling busy schedules, and some families take a more organized approach to finding child care together. Taking time to ask thoughtful questions, check references, and discuss expectations upfront can help ensure a dependable and long-term care match.

When choosing a child care provider in Webb City, MO, it’s important to look for experience with your child’s age group, a caregiving style that aligns with your family’s values, and clear communication habits. Many families also consider reliability, flexibility with schedules, and how comfortable the provider is handling daily routines like meals, naps, and activities. Reviewing references, reading feedback from other families, and having open conversations about expectations can help you assess trust and fit. A provider who is attentive, consistent, and responsive can make a meaningful difference in your child’s day-to-day care.

When interviewing a child care provider in Webb City, MO, focus on questions that help you understand how they would care for your child in real-life situations. Many families ask about experience with specific age groups, how a provider handles discipline, routines, and unexpected challenges, and what a typical day of care looks like. It’s also helpful to discuss communication preferences, reliability, and comfort with responsibilities like meals or transportation.
